Transaction 3f128ac6ce7b4151db941056fb1a3acd95acb881019dbc7916f7966a6b49d843

2 Input
2 Outputs
  • 3f128ac6ce7b4151db941056fb1a3acd95acb881019dbc7916f7966a6b49d843:0
  • value  8202272
    address  32EUuQhCdsA7Us3HpxuSBE61f3xrC8dFYw
  • 3f128ac6ce7b4151db941056fb1a3acd95acb881019dbc7916f7966a6b49d843:1
  • value  9330798
    address  3JgRKaju7ULqAzERr83CGeDSubzQV5XcsL